Final answer:
Myosin is the critical protein responsible for muscle contraction, working in conjunction with actin. Troponin and tropomyosin are also essential for regulating muscle contraction processes.
Explanation:
Myosin is the contractile protein that interacts with actin for muscle contraction. In the process of muscle contraction, myosin moves along actin, generating the force required for muscle movement.
Troponin and tropomyosin are also important proteins involved in muscle contraction. Troponin regulates the binding of calcium ions, which initiates muscle contraction, while tropomyosin blocks the myosin-binding site on actin in relaxed muscles.
